Ex-Tropical Cyclone Alfred Update – 11 March 2025
Current status: Most Lutheran Services locations are open. However, visitors to St Andrews Aged Care and Tabeel Aged Care are encouraged to postpone visits at this stage.
Our disaster management plan remains in place for now to ensure the safety and wellbeing of everyone in our services.
